Well it depends on how hard you load. I'd start by loading for 1-2 weeks and then deloading for 1-2 weeks. See how your body responds. 5x5 isn't really a 4 week loading period. Really the first 2 weeks are relatively light, and true loading only occurs in weeks 3 and 4, and then there is an unloading period and then a peak - but this is used to get as storng as possible, not as big as possible.

When training for hypertrophy, I'd probably train regularly for 2 weeks, load for 2 weeks, and then deload for 1-2 weeks. If you still feel beat up after 1 week of deloading, then deload for another week.
